Biography
Dr Golnaz Houshmand, MD, FSCMR, is a clinical cardiologist with expertise in multimodality cardiac imaging, associate professor of cardiology, and the head of the Cardiovascular Imaging Research Center at Rajaie Cardiovascular Institute. She completed an advanced echocardiography fellowship at Rajaie in 2016–2017, focusing on transoesophageal echocardiography (TOE) and stress echocardiography. In 2017, she undertook further training in three-dimensional echocardiography as a visiting fellow at King’s College Hospital in London. After completing her CMR fellowship at Royal Brompton Hospital in London in 2018, she returned to Rajaie as CMR lead. Since then, she has beactively involved in training fellows in CMR and cardiac CT through a dedicated, structured fellowship programme and clinial reporting of CMR and cardic CT. Her research focuses on valvular heart disease, cardiomyopathies, myocarditis and coronary artery diseases.
